By using the properties of definite integrals, evaluate the following:
integral subscript 0 superscript straight pi log space left parenthesis 1 plus cosx right parenthesis space dx

Solution

Let I = integral subscript 0 superscript straight pi log left parenthesis 1 plus cosx right parenthesis space dx                                                   ...(1)
Then I = integral subscript 0 superscript straight pi log left parenthesis 1 plus cos stack straight pi minus straight x with bar on top right parenthesis space dx
therefore space space space space straight I space equals space integral subscript 0 superscript straight pi log left parenthesis 1 minus cosx right parenthesis space dx                                              ...(2)
Adding (1) and (2), we get, 
2 space straight I space equals space integral subscript 0 superscript straight pi open square brackets log left parenthesis 1 plus cosx right parenthesis plus log left parenthesis 1 minus cosx right parenthesis close square brackets dx space equals space integral subscript 0 superscript straight pi log open square brackets left parenthesis 1 plus cosx right parenthesis space left parenthesis 1 minus cosx right parenthesis close square brackets dx
       equals space integral subscript 0 superscript straight pi log left parenthesis 1 minus cos squared straight x right parenthesis space dx space equals space integral subscript 0 superscript straight pi log space left parenthesis sin squared straight x right parenthesis space dx space equals space 2 integral subscript 0 superscript straight pi log space sinx space dx
       equals space 2.2 space integral subscript 0 superscript straight pi over 2 end superscript log space sinx space dx                   open square brackets because space space log space sin left parenthesis straight pi minus straight x right parenthesis space equals space log space sinx close square brackets
         equals space 4 open parentheses negative straight pi over 2 log 2 close parentheses space equals space minus 2 space straight pi space log space 2
therefore space space straight I space equals space minus straight pi space log space 2
